National Writers Series: Tom Perrotta

Tom Perrotta is a novelist who became well-known when his 1998 novel “Election” was turned into an acclaimed film of the same name. He’s also known for his books “Little Children” and “The Leftovers,” which were also adapted for the screen. Tom’s latest novel is called “Ghost Town.” He spoke with Doug Stanton at the City Opera House in Traverse City in May of 2026.
